Output aefb0b5413253908df05f8c1810031841a63fbf685b6f64cb9df2beec51ce3c3:6

value
46567
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1a01080ed97df5172dff96de4350a431955a689 OP_EQUAL
address
3HtDGyKiZYPuCQhb8WojwKALS9Ke5kXke9
transaction
aefb0b5413253908df05f8c1810031841a63fbf685b6f64cb9df2beec51ce3c3
confirmations
216624
spent
true